History

The Wales Wrexham Locator Map has a significant historical background, reflecting the region’s development over time. Wrexham, located in the north of Wales, has a long history dating back to the Roman era. The map highlights various historical landmarks and sites that played a crucial role in shaping the area’s identity.

Wrexham’s strategic location near the border of England made it an important garrison town during medieval times. It witnessed numerous conflicts and battles, further enhancing its historical prominence. The map indicates medieval castles and defensive structures that have withstood the test of time.

In the 18th and 19th centuries, Wrexham grew rapidly due to its thriving industries, including coal mining, brewing, and leather production. This industrial boom transformed the town’s landscape and left behind traces of its manufacturing heritage. The map showcases key industrial zones and factories of historical significance.
